
Watch Twisted (2003) Online!
A psychological thriller about psychically linked, depressed siblings.
Directing:
Writing:
Stars:
- Matteo Petrucci
Writing:
- Matteo Petrucci
Stars:
Release Date: 2003-05-16
0.0/10

- Country: IT
- Language: Italiano